
Join us for a meaningful and practical conversation designed especially for clergy and ministry leaders seeking rest, renewal, and sustainability in their calling.
In this online event, author Greg Pimlott and Wespath Health & Well-Being Director Kelly Wittich will explore the importance of clergy renewal leave—why it matters, how it can strengthen long-term ministry, and what steps you can take to begin planning your own time of renewal. Together, they will offer both theological grounding and practical guidance, drawing from real-life experiences and insights from Pastoral Pause: A Practical Guide to Renewal Leave.
Whether you are feeling the weight of long-term ministry, discerning your next season, or simply curious about what renewal leave could look like, this conversation will provide encouragement, clarity, and actionable next steps.
